## Ownership

This directory covers the cron drift investigation for the Hatchmere scheduler. Background: jobs on the nightly tier fire up to 40 seconds late after DST transitions. Current status: clock sync ruled out; suspect queue lease renewal. On-call: do not restart the scheduler — it masks the drift. Collect timing logs first. All findings and escalations go to the investigation lead named below.

signatory, yahog-badug: Quenix Ulaael

Subject: Verandel Franchise Agreement — Board Review

Dear Executive Team,

Following extended negotiations with Verandel Hospitality Group, we have reached draft terms for the Lakemoor franchise agreement. Royalty structure, territory exclusivity, and renewal clauses have all been vetted by counsel. We recommend approval at Thursday's session, pending final diligence on their Caldbrook operations. The strategic context is summarised in the note below.

board note of yahig-yahif: Silmirox Works plans to raise the Aldius list price by 18.5 percent in January. The steering committee signed off on a budget of $141.9 million for Project Tamix. The renewal with Eliysek Logistics closes at $114.1 million a year, 18.9 percent below the last contract. Project Gordor slips by a full year because of the supplier delay.

Subject: Dornell licence dispute — status

Exec team,

For the incoming director: the Dornell Instruments dispute concerns their claim that our Ferrow analytics suite exceeds the seat count licensed in 2022. We dispute the audit methodology. Counsel filed our response last week; arbitration likely. Exposure is material but bounded. Do not discuss externally. Settlement authority rests with the board. Day-to-day handling stays with legal ops until you're formally briefed. The strategic implications are set out confidentially below.

confidential, kahog-bawif: The northern region missed its Pramir quota by 20.0 percent last quarter. Casaxek Freight plans to lower the Fraion list price by 41.5 percent in December. The finance team signed off on a budget of $236.4 million for Project Druius. The renewal with Fenysix Partners closes at $91.3 million a year, 2.1 percent below the last contract.